我正在使用Android Youtube API,我想知道是否有一种方法可以控制视频缓冲。我特别感兴趣的是暂停缓冲的可能性,并在稍后恢复缓冲,以分块逐步下载视频。
非常感谢您提供任何形式的帮助或解决办法。
发布于 2013-02-19 14:54:39
发布于 2013-06-27 11:25:44
YouTube应用编程接口有一个您可能能够使用的方法stopVideo()。与pause()方法不同的是,它将停止下载视频。我不确定你是否可以在之后恢复视频,但至少它停止了缓冲。
发布于 2013-07-13 06:16:40
值得一提的是,我没有找到使用YouTube应用程序接口实现这一点的方法,我也不认为有这样的方法(如果我错了,请纠正我)。
我最终完全放弃了YouTube API,并以一种特别的方式解决了这个问题-应用程序确定了视频文件的实际位置,并使用标准方法逐步将其下载到临时文件中,这使得它可以完全控制连接。在下载数据的同时,读取数据并将其提供给媒体播放器,执行二级本地缓冲。
https://stackoverflow.com/questions/14951352
复制相似问题